Changelog — DigestForge scheduler, 2024-09-03. Rotated the batch-signing credential used by the digest scheduler when it hands jobs to the Mailloom dispatcher. Old credential expired per the quarterly policy; revoked same day. All queued digest batches were re-signed and replayed — no duplicates sent. New hires: the scheduler rejects any batch signed with a retired credential, so never copy key material from old runbooks. Current credential follows.

deploy key for hahof-tagep: bky6_YcdejG

### Hunting Leaked File Descriptors

When the Marrowgate ingest workers begin failing with "too many open files," start by sampling descriptor counts on each worker rather than restarting immediately — a restart destroys the evidence. Capture the per-process descriptor table twice, ten minutes apart, and diff the results; leaked sockets typically point at the upstream fetcher. Record your findings in the incident log before applying mitigations. The limits and polling intervals in effect are defined by the following configuration.

service settings:
[istael]
team = gilath
access_code = ac_468cdf
owner = casdor.gilox
host = istael.kelviforge.internal
port = 5432
peer = quenwyn.braskworks.corp
salt = 6678df32
pin = 7400

## Loyalty Ledger: Release Checks

Before promoting a Tanglevine build, verify ledger checkpoints are current and the reconciliation job finished within the last hour. Points accrual must be paused during the swap; resume only after the balance digest matches on both nodes. Abort if digests diverge. The ledger service restarts with the configuration below.

service settings:
oliath:
  log_level: debug
  metrics_host: metrics.oliath.zemvarsys.internal
  pool_size: 8